Board colleagues — a quick note before Thursday's session. We've paused all external hiring in the Delmont division, effective immediately. Nothing dramatic: volumes there have flattened, and we'd rather hold headcount than trim it later. Internal transfers are still allowed, and the two safety-critical roles already in offer stage will proceed. We expect the freeze to run two quarters, saving roughly the amount modelled in the pack. The rationale ties directly to the plan set out below.

internal memo for kadup-yagep: The eastern region missed its Juleth quota by 53.2 percent last quarter. Pelaxix Group plans to lower the Casok list price by 62.0 percent in November. The steering committee signed off on a budget of $417.4 million for Project Istir. The renewal with Holokax Systems closes at $331.9 million a year, 31.1 percent above the last contract.

# FuelScope Environments

Quick tour for plugin authors: FuelScope generates the fleet fuel-usage reports for Cartwheel Logistics, and it runs in three environments — sandbox, beta, and live. Sandbox is where your plugin should live until it stops throwing tantrums; beta gets a nightly copy of anonymized trip data; live is hands-off. Report generation windows and rate limits differ per environment, so read carefully. Sandbox currently runs with the following configuration values.

config for yahof-tajop:
zorath:
  pin: 7493
  metrics_host: metrics.zorath.tolvaqsys.internal
  tenant: praiel
  seal: seal_fd9cd4f1

# Approvals: Nightly Search Reindex

The Quellmark nightly reindex rebuilds the catalog shards between 02:00 and 04:30 platform time. Any change to the reindex schedule, shard count, or tokenizer config requires written approval recorded in the Fenwick approvals log before the next run. Partial reindexes during business hours need the same sign-off plus a capacity check. Approvals must come from the owner listed below.

signatory, fahag-bawep: Weneth Belwyn Kasath Ulaeth

Subject: DR drill — Thursday, scanner path

DR drill covers the Bramblehook barcode scanner integration this cycle. Failover to the Corvess standby cluster at 09:00; scanner ingest must resume within 15 minutes or the drill is marked failed. Freeze releases from 08:30. Post-drill, confirm checksum parity on the scan queue and file the report by EOD. If the standby vault prompts during failover, use the recovery passphrase below.

strongbox words: oliael-gilax-lamael